Indoline Use and Manufacturing

Uses

As an indole derivative, Indoline can be used in the preparation of various medicinal compounds such as potential α1-adrenoceptor (α1-AR) antagonists.

Computed Properties

Molecular Weight:119.16
XLogP3:1.9
Hydrogen Bond Donor Count:1
Hydrogen Bond Acceptor Count:1
Exact Mass:119.073499291
Monoisotopic Mass:119.073499291
Topological Polar Surface Area:12
Heavy Atom Count:9
Complexity:101
Covalently-Bonded Unit Count:1
Compound Is Canonicalized:Yes
